vscode调试htmllocalhost显示拒绝访问
时间: 2023-11-29 21:04:11 浏览: 178
如果在使用VS Code调试HTML文件时遇到"拒绝访问"的问题,可能是由于以下原因导致的:
1. 本地开发服务器未正确配置或未在运行:确保你已经正确地配置了本地开发服务器,并且确保它正在运行。你可以尝试通过浏览器直接访问localhost来验证服务器是否正常工作。
2. 端口冲突或防火墙问题:确保你使用的端口没有被其他应用程序占用,并且防火墙允许VS Code和浏览器访问localhost。你可以尝试更改调试配置中的端口号,或者暂时关闭防火墙来排除这些问题。
3. 调试配置错误:确保你的调试配置正确设置了正确的启动URL和webRoot路径。启动URL应该与你的本地开发服务器的URL匹配,而webRoot路径应该是包含你的HTML文件的目录路径。
4. 文件权限问题:确保你的HTML文件及其相关资源文件具有适当的文件权限,以便VS Code可以读取它们。你可以尝试将文件及其相关资源文件的权限设置为可读。
5. Chrome浏览器设置问题:如果你正在使用Chrome作为调试目标,确保Chrome浏览器没有特定的安全设置或插件阻止了对localhost的访问。你可以尝试使用其他浏览器进行调试,或者检查Chrome浏览器的设置以确认是否存在任何阻止访问的设置。
如果上述步骤仍然无法解决问题,你可以尝试在VS Code的集成终端中运行本地开发服务器,并确保它可以正常工作。然后,使用浏览器直接访问本地开发服务器上的HTML文件,以验证服务器和文件的访问是否正常。如果服务器和文件可以正常访问,那么可能是VS Code调试配置或其他设置方面的问题,你可以尝试重新检查和调整相关设置。
希望这些提示能帮助你解决问题并成功调试HTML文件。
阅读全文